NAME¶
zmq_msg_copy - copy content of a message to another message
SYNOPSIS¶
int zmq_msg_copy (zmq_msg_t *dest, zmq_msg_t
*src);
DESCRIPTION¶
The
zmq_msg_copy() function shall copy the message object referenced by
src to the message object referenced by
dest. The original
content of
dest, if any, shall be released.
Caution
The implementation may choose not to physically copy the message content, rather
to share the underlying buffer between
src and
dest. Avoid
modifying message content after a message has been copied with
zmq_msg_copy(), doing so can result in undefined behaviour. If what you
need is an actual hard copy, allocate a new message using
zmq_msg_init_size() and copy the message content using
memcpy().
Caution
Never access
zmq_msg_t members directly, instead always use the
zmq_msg family of functions.
RETURN VALUE¶
The
zmq_msg_copy() function shall return zero if successful. Otherwise it
shall return -1 and set
errno to one of the values defined below.
ERRORS¶
EFAULT
Invalid message.
